http://blog.csdn.net/jiankunking
/// <summary> /// 提供方法将其他类型转换为Json /// </summary> public static class ConvertToJson { #region 私有方法 /// <summary> /// 过滤特殊字符 ///
<span style="font-size:14px;">using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.Reflection; using System.ComponentModel; using System.Collectio
相信大家都会有这么一种感觉,阅读英文msdn文档的时候,会有一种朦胧的美感,哈哈,那么怎么把搜到的英文文档变为中文呢? 1、使用浏览器插件,比如有道翻译之类的,缺点:很有可能翻译不出来或者一等就是半天 2、神器,哈哈,今天刚跟同事亮哥学的: 首先,英文文档地址如下: http://msdn.microsoft.com/en-us/library/system.data
using System; using System.Collections.Generic; using System.Text; namespace CYQ.Data.Tool { /// <summary> /// 分隔Json字符串为字典集合。 /// </summary> internal class J
发送102到10010
#region 将 Json 解析成 DateTable /// <summary> /// 将 Json 解析成 DateTable。 /// Json 数据格式如: /// {table:[{column1:1,column2:2,column3:3},{column1:1,col
VB.NET和C#都可以使用 System.Environment.NewLine 兼容性比\r\n好
错误信息提示: 错误 339 Resx 文件无效。未能加载 .RESX 文件中使用的类型 Forms.ListItems, Forms, Version=1.0.0.0, Culture=neutral, PublicKeyToken=null。请确保已在项目中添加了必需的引用。 第 136 行,位置 5。 E:\Forms\Form2.resx 136 5 Forms <?
原文地址:http://tieba.baidu.com/p/130959912 心痛的感觉是身体莫名的疼痛,没有呼吸的力气 心痛的感觉——无法形容.曾经心痛,越想忘记,其实就越牵挂…… 心痛~~~胸口会是很闷的.心痛的时候最想忘记一切, 尤其是两人在一起时的快乐, 但越想忘记却越心痛, 心痛的感觉说不出 只是很不舒服, 很闷、很闷... 有时真的想就这样死去,在心痛中慢慢死去,或许这
默认情况下,读取xml文件是不忽略注释的,这样读取带注释的节点会造成异常,那么怎么屏蔽掉这些注释呢? 方案如下: XmlDocument doc = new XmlDocument(); XmlReaderSettings settings = new XmlReaderSettings(); settings.IgnoreComments = true; //xm
原文地址:http://bbs.csdn.net/topics/390784442 看这样的程序: C# code? 1 2 3 4 5 6 7 8 9 10 11 12 int sum = 0; for (int i = 1; i <= 100; i++)
原文地址:http://kb.cnblogs.com/page/94862/ 摘要:SQL Server是一个关系数据库管理系统,SQL Server数据库的应用是很多的,SQL Server数据库赢得了广大用户的青睐,本文将主要为大家介绍关于SQL Server数据库中查找重复记录的方法。 SQL Server数据库多种方式查找重复记录: 示例:表stui
方式一: /// <summary> /// 从程序集中加载图片 /// </summary> /// <param name="imagePathName">图片路径(该图片必须是嵌入的资源)</param> /// <returns>Bitmap 格式图片&
private void gControl_MouseDown(object sender, MouseEventArgs e) { DevExpress.XtraGrid.Views.Grid.ViewInfo.GridHitInfo hi = this.gView.CalcHitInfo(new Point(e.X, e.Y)); vsRowNum = hi.RowHa
from: http://blog.csdn.net/lai123wei/article/details/7217365 1.深拷贝与浅拷贝 拷贝即是通常所说的复制(Copy)或克隆(Clone),对象的拷贝也就是从现有对象复制一个“一模一样”的新对象出来。虽然都是复制对象,但是不同的 复制方法,复制出来的新对象却并非完全一模一样,对象内部存在着一些差异。通常的拷
错误信息: 标题: Microsoft SQL Server Management Studio ------------------------------ 附加数据库 对于 服务器“HC-PC”失败。 (Microsoft.SqlServer.Smo) 有关帮助信息,请单击: http://go.microsoft.com/fwlink?ProdName=Microsoft+
原文地址:http://www.cnblogs.com/xpvincent/archive/2012/12/17/2821665.html 经常使用System.Drawing.Color, 本篇介绍一下颜色与名称及RGB值的对应关系。 1. 颜色与名称的对照表(点击下图放大看): 2. 颜色与RGB值对照表: Color.AliceBlue
现象:Visual Studio 2010点击调试或者按F5,Visual Studio 2010没有什么反应,但又不报错。而点击执行不调试(Ctrl+F5)却没有问题。 解决办法:打开项目属性,选择调试选项卡,将“启用非托管代码调试”一项钩上。如下图:
原文地址:http://blog.csdn.net/pksniq/article/details/7247131 今天做自定义,需要固定控件大小,一共找到了三种方法: 1.设置最大与最小值相等 2.在resize事件中指定大小 3.通过自定义设计器来禁止修改大小
以List为例,具体错误信息如下: 未处理 System.NullReferenceException Message=未将对象引用设置到对象的实例。 Source=TestSet StackTrace: 在 TestSet.Form1.button1_Click(Object sender, EventArgs e) 位置 E:\WorkSpace\VS201
DataTable dt = new DataTable(); dt = ds.Tables["All"].Clone();//把All的结构传递给dt DataRow[] dr=this.dataSet31.Tables["Product"].Select("bc=1"); for(int i=0;i<dr.Length;i++) { //将数组元素加入表... dt.Rows.A
1、Microsoft Visual Studio 2010图片库 位置 :\Program Files\Microsoft Visual Studio 10.0\Common7\VS2010ImageLibrary\2052\VS2010ImageLibrary.zip 解压出来,里面包括:ICO,GIF,BMP,PNG等图标资源内容。都是微软自家的。 2、DevExpress 1
刚毕业的时候,在一家可以接受档案的公司工作,最近离职,要转移档案啊,本来想着是转移到新公司在的区里,但经过联系发现,区里的人才服务中心,只接受有济南户口的,木有办法只好转移档案到省人才服务中心了。 流程是这样的: 1、带上身份证复印件,如果刚毕业转正的孩子还要带上《见习期满转正定级审批表》,到省人才服务中心,去开具《调档函》。
如图: 使用Visual Studio 2010 一段时间,会经常遇到“此时无足够的可用内存,无法满足操作的预期要求,可能是由于虚拟地址空间碎片造成的,请稍后重试” 解决方法:打个微软补丁 补丁地址:https://connect.microsoft.com/VisualStudio/Downloads/DownloadDetails.aspx?Downloa
最近由于工作原因需要使用金山快盘,但由于之前电脑上安装了360安全卫士,在使用加速球功能的时候,会出现,误关闭金山快盘的操作,怎么避免呢? 1、打开360主界面,找到安全防护中心,如下图: 2、打开360安全防护中心,找到信任与阻止,如下图: 3、点击单开信任与阻止,如下图: 在这里添加金山快盘程序的文件即可。
1、菜单-->“工具”-->“导入导出设置”,如下图: 2、选择“重置所有设置”,如下图: 3、重置设置,如下图: 4、搞定,如下图:
电脑开机使用一段时间后,会出现点击或者右击桌面图标或者任务栏图标没有反应的情况,那么应该怎么修复呢? 解决方案: 1、按【CTRL】+【ALT】+【DEL】组合键弹出任务管理器。2、选择“进程”选项卡,找到“explorer.exe”进程,右击--选择“属性”--如下图: 3、打开“属性”对话框,右键复制“explorer.exe”进程名称,如下图: 4、结束“explor
大学的时候学过C++、C,最近工作也不是很忙,就想起看看C#中的指针,看看、回忆一下啊,指针的用法,以下学习笔记摘自msdn:fixed 语句 fixed 语句禁止垃圾回收器重定位可移动的变量。fixed 语句只能出现在不安全的上下文中。Fixed 还可用于创建固定大小的缓冲区。 备注 fixed 语句设置指向托管变量的指针并在 statem
大学的时候学过C++、C,最近工作也不是很忙,就想起看看C#中的指针,看看、回忆一下啊,指针的用法,以下学习笔记摘自msdn:指针类型 在不安全的上下文中,类型可以是指针类型以及值类型或引用类型。指针类型声明具有下列形式之一: type* identifier; void* identifier; //allowed but not
ORACLE采用自下而上的顺序解析WHERE子句,根据这个原理,表之间的连接必须写在其他WHERE条件之前, 那些可以过滤掉最大数量记录的条件必须写在WHERE子句的末尾. 例如: (低效,执行时间156.3秒) SELECT … FROM EMP E WHERE SAL > 50000 AND JOB = ‘MANAGE
选择最有效率的表名顺序(只在基于规则的优化器中有效) ORACLE的解析器按照从右到左的顺序处理FROM子句中的表名,因此FROM子句中写在最后的表(基础表 driving table)将被最先处理. 在FROM子句中包含多个表的情况下,你必须选择记录条数最少的表作为基础表.当ORACLE处理多个表时, 会运用排序及合并的方式连接它们.首先,扫描第一个表(FR
安装完Oracle,PLSQL之后,在服务器中打开监听。 计算机右键—管理—服务和应用程序—服务—打开以Oracle开头的服务,特别是监听,这个最重要,具体如图所示。 (1)配置监听的位置 开始—所有程序—Oracle_OraDb11g_home1—配置和移植工具—Net Manager,具体如下图所以,在这个页面中不但
select * from v$sqlarea; select * from v$sqlarea where first_load_time>'2010-11-27/09:30:00'; 这个方法查询结果每条记录显示一条查询语句,且只能查询sql_text小于1000字符的,多余的会被截断。 改进一下:select * from v$sqlare
html 5代码部分如下: <!DOCTYPE html> <html> <head> <meta charset="utf-8"/> </head> <body onkeydown="getCommand();"> <h1>hmtl5-经典的坦克大战</h1> <!--坦克大战的战
1、查找HTML元素 通常,通过 JavaScript,您需要操作HTML 元素。 为了做到这件事情,您必须首先找到该元素。有三种方法来做这件事: 通过id找到HTML元素(本例查找 id="intro" 元素)var x=document.getElementById("intro"); 通过标签名找到HTML元素(本例查找 id="
背景: 昨晚睡觉前关机,记得电量还有百分之七八十,但早上起床后,指示灯一直红灯闪烁,按开机键和其他键都没反应!! 解决方法: 扣下电池,用万能充冲电,稍微多冲一会,因为我第一次充了10几分钟,按到手机上还是木有效果,再冲几十分钟后将电池放到手机上充电,就可以开机了,当然,电量显示很低,百分之一........,但是回复正常了,哈哈。 分析: 总
1、操作 HTML 元素 如需从 JavaScript 访问某个 HTML 元素,您可以使用 document.getElementById(id) 方法。 请使用 "id" 属性来标识 HTML 元素:例子: 通过指定的 id 来访问 HTML 元素,并改变其内容:<!DOCTYPE html> <html> <body&g
使用Oracle自带的Universal Installer卸载存在问题: 不干净,不完全,还有一些注册表残留,会影响到后来的安装。 所以,推荐使用手工卸载Oracle。 1.【win+R】->【services.msc】,关闭oracle所有的服务。 使用OUI(Oracle Universal Installer)卸载Oracle软件。
分别分析一下两种写法是否正确,如果不正确,请说明原因写法一: short s=1; s = s + 1; 写法二: short s=1; s += 1;解答: 写法一不正确,会报出下面的错误: 无法将类型“int”隐式转换为“short”。存在一个显式转换(是否缺少强制转换?) 分析: short 关键字表示一种整数数据类型,存在从 short
背景: 昨天一个朋友出去面试,遇到这么一道题:“C# catch里有return,finally里还执行吗?” 个人实践小结: 1、不管有木有出现异常,finally块中代码都会执行。 2、当try和catch中有return时,finally仍然会执行。 具体案例如下(此处以没有返回值的函数进行验证):
1、Html 5文档 2、Html 5中国 3、HTML5中文网 4、Html 5研究小组 5、HTML5 CSS3 典藏学习手册资料下载 6、HTML 系列教程(经典) 7、w3school英文版(第六条的英文版)
背景: 项目要根据之前的一份代码,来修改实现新的功能,但修改命名空间\类名后,编译出现了下面的错误: 错误 2 “NameSpace.Test_Index.Dispose(bool)”: 没有找到适合的方法来重写 解决办法: 检查.cs和.Designer.cs的namespace和类名是否一致?!
背景: 今天从别的项目拷过了一个webservice,然后修改命名空间、程序集信息后,右键选择:在浏览器中查看,出现下面的错误信息: “/”应用程序中的服务器错误。 分析器错误 说明: 在分析向此请求提供服务所需资源时出错。请检查下列特定分析错误详细信息并适当地修改源文件。 分析器错误消息: 未能创建类型“Genersoft.ZJGL_XD.XDXTXY.XDG
最近在做导入Excel数据的时候,要检验数据是否重复: 1、要检验Excel数据本身是否有重复? 2、Excel中的数据是否与数据库中的数据重复? 一、检验Excel中数据是否重复的方式有: 1、将Table中的数据使用select语句来过滤(此处略,可以参考二)。 2、使用for循环来手动核对,代码如下:
本机环境:Win7 32位,开发工具:vs2008 今天更新webservices的时候,如下图: 报出了下面的错误: 在服务端打开asmx文件时,错误信息如下: “/”应用程序中的服务器错误。 未能加载文件或程序集“Oracle.DataAccess”或它的某一个依
#region 读取Excel中的数据 /// <summary> /// 读取Excel中的数据 /// </summary> /// <param name="excelFile">Excel文件名及路径,EG:C:\Users\JK\Desktop\导入测试.xl
#region 获取Excel工作薄中Sheet页(工作表)名集合 /// <summary> /// 获取Excel工作薄中Sheet页(工作表)名集合 /// </summary> /// <param name="excelFile">Excel文件名及路径,EG
关于C#中timer类 在C#里关于定时器类就有3个: 1.定义在System.Windows.Forms里 2.定义在System.Threading.Timer类里 3.定义在System.Timers.Timer类里 System.Windows.Forms.Timer是应用于WinForm中的,
1、新建测试dll及方法,用vs2010新建winform程序,具体代码如下: using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; using System.Drawing; using System.Linq; using System.Text
ICSharpCode.SharpZipLib.dll下载地址 1、压缩某个指定目录下日志,将日志压缩到CompressionDirectory文件夹中,并清除原来未压缩日志。 #region 压缩logs目录下日志 public static void CompresslogDic() { try